Yes No NA Yes No NA Yes No NA Yes No NA <br /> Comments —(include information on repairs made prior to testing, and recommended follow-up for failed tests) <br /> Secondary containment systems where the continuous monitoring automatically monitors both the primary and secondary <br /> containment, such as systems that are hydrostatically monitored or under constant vacuum, are exempt from periodic containment <br /> testing. {California Code of Regulations,Title 23, Section 2637(x)(6)) <br />
